Did you have any problems with your oil creeping up the oil filler tube at Streets? I dont remember if you have a catch can or not but I didnt and had oil creeping up and out of the little nipple at the bottom of the oil filler tube and down the side of my engine block. A makeshift catch can made out of a plastic water bottle and a vacuum hose attached to that nipple fixed my problem
